1. What is Power Pages?
Power Pages is part of the Microsoft Power Platform, designed for building professional websites with minimal effort. Think of it as a drag-and-drop website builder, but with the power to connect to Microsoft Dataverse, Power Automate, and Azure security features.
💡 Fun Fact: Power Pages actually evolved from Power Apps Portals and got a major upgrade in terms of design, security, and customization options.
Key Features of Power Pages
✔ Drag-and-Drop Builder – No coding required!
✔ Pre-Built Templates – Save time with ready-made designs
✔ Seamless Microsoft Integration – Connect with Dataverse, Power Automate, and more
✔ Enterprise-Grade Security – Keep your data safe with Azure protection
✔ Mobile-Friendly – Your site looks great on any device

3. How to Build a Power Page (Step-by-Step Guide) :
Want to build a Power Page? Here’s how you can do it in minutes.
Step 1: Get Started
👉 Go to Power Pages Studio and sign in with your Microsoft account.
👉 Click "Create a site" to start building.
Step 2: Pick a Template
Microsoft offers pre-built templates based on different industries and use cases. Pick one that fits your needs, or start from scratch.
Step 3: Customize Your Design
👉 Use the drag-and-drop editor to add pages, buttons, images, and forms.
👉 Adjust colors, fonts, and layout to match your brand.
Step 4: Connect Your Data
👉 Integrate your website with Microsoft Dataverse to store and manage data.
👉 Set up workflows with Power Automate to automate tasks like email notifications.
Step 5: Set Up Security & User Roles
👉 Control access using Azure Active Directory, OAuth, or Microsoft Entra ID.
👉 Set permissions for employees, customers, or the general public.
Step 6: Preview & Publish
👉 Test your site using the built-in preview mode.
👉 Click “Publish” to make your website live! 🎉
Pro Tip: Use Power BI to track website performance and user engagement.
4. Advanced Customization & Development :
While Power Pages is great for beginners, it also offers advanced features for developers.
✔ Custom JavaScript & CSS – Fine-tune the design and functionality.
✔ API Integrations – Connect third-party tools like Salesforce, Stripe, or Google Maps.
✔ Power Automate Workflows – Automate approvals, form submissions, and notifications.
💡 Example: A logistics company used JavaScript & Google Maps API to add real-time shipment tracking to their Power Page.
5. Pricing & Licensing :
Power Pages offers flexible pricing depending on your needs:
📌 Authenticated Users – For employees or registered members.
📌 Anonymous Users – For general visitors accessing public content.
📌 Capacity-Based Pricing – For high-traffic business portals.
💡 Good to Know: Microsoft provides discounts for nonprofits and educational institutions through its grant programs.
